A mobile app prototype is basically a mockup of a mobile app that includes the main user interface, basic screens and the main functionality of the app without writing code. Your mobile app design team can create a mockup design to refine its functionality and include advanced UI elements to make it a perfect app. If you are working on a mobile app development project, it is the right time to create a mobile app prototype to make your project successful.

Why Should You Create a Mobile App Prototype?

Believe it or not, prototypes act as a valuable testing tool that allows you to visualize your app and check the feasibility of your mobile app idea. Integrating prototyping into your mobile app development project can offer a lot of benefits, including:

·         Deliver a Great User Experience

·         Compare two or more variations of the user interface design

·         Communicate the app’s design flow and functionality effectively

·         Saves your design team’s time, resources and energy

Create a List of Features

Okay, it is one of the most important steps of creating a prototype. You need to create a unique app and you will make this possible when you have a unique core functionality. The mobile app prototype should contain all the essential features your app includes. Integrating highly advanced, innovative and relevant features to your app is a great idea to make it more effective.

The ultimate goal of creating a prototype is to come up with a design mockup that can work effectively. Adding too many complex features only makes things difficult. There is no secret to choosing the best features for your mobile app. It all depends on the goal you want to achieve with your mobile app.

Research plays a key role when it comes to identifying the important features of your mobile app. You can conduct interviews, and surveys to understand what your target audience wants and how your app can fulfill their needs.

Sketch the Design on Paper

When you have done your research and come up with a list of features for your mobile app, now it’s time to sketch the app on paper. Believe it or not, sketching your ideas on paper is the most effective tool that smoothens the process of prototyping. You can develop your ideas on paper and share them with your entire team and get feedback to make the right product design decision.

Sketching your ideas on paper allows you to visualize the mobile app design. You can use different colors to check the flow of the screens. You can use paper cutouts to show the connections between the design elements. Use Prototyping Tools

Once you sketch your app idea on paper, you can use different prototyping tools to show the user flow and preview how buttons, screens and other design elements are connected in the app. Using prototyping tools can make the app design process much easier and faster. The internet world is packed with design app wireframes and mockups, you can choose the one for your mobile app development project.

With the help of prototyping tools, you can bring your design elements to life and see how buttons and screens are animated and interact with each other. Create an interactive wireframe with prototyping tools and it will make it easier for you to get approval for the next stage of development.

Here is the list of some of the best prototyping tools that allow you to create mobile app mockups and simulations.

·         Proto.io

·         Balsamiq

·         UXPin

·         Figma

·         InVision Studio

·         Adobe XD

·         Webflow

·         Axure RP 9

·         Justinmind

·         Fluid UI

·         Framer

·         Principle

Performance Optimization of Your Prototype

With the advent of highly advanced tools and technologies, now it has become easier for app designers and developers to improve the performance of their mobile apps at a very early stage. Mobile app developers can identify the factors that result in poor app performance and instability.

Many app designers and developers don’t give much importance to checking the performance of an app, especially at the initial stage. They add animations and other resources without realizing the performance or adding unnecessary layers that can reduce the app’s stability.

When you add complex interactions, fluid animations or any other design element, make sure to properly optimize the images and reduce layers to keep the mobile app prototype clean. Keep in mind, adding animations and interactive design elements can make the prototype look visually appealing, but when it comes to performance, it will not meet your users’ expectations.

Optimize your images for flawless mobile prototype performance. Thanks to the best prototyping tools, they allow designers to resize and animate images that will eventually improve the performance of a mobile app.
